On 03/01/2012 03:31 PM, Anton Khirnov wrote:
> Demuxers are not supposed to set it.
> Set r_frame_rate and avg_frame_rate instead.
> ---
> libavformat/avs.c | 4 ++--
> 1 files changed, 2 insertions(+), 2 deletions(-)
>
> diff --git a/libavformat/avs.c b/libavformat/avs.c
> index 22b4614..7542ca7 100644
> --- a/libavformat/avs.c
> +++ b/libavformat/avs.c
> @@ -188,8 +188,8 @@ static int avs_read_packet(AVFormatContext * s, AVPacket
> * pkt)
> avs->st_video->codec->height = avs->height;
>
> avs->st_video->codec->bits_per_coded_sample=avs->bits_per_sample;
> avs->st_video->nb_frames = avs->nb_frames;
> - avs->st_video->codec->time_base = (AVRational) {
> - 1, avs->fps};
> + avs->st_video->r_frame_rate =
> avs->st_video->avg_frame_rate =
> + (AVRational){avs->fps, 1};
> }
> return avs_read_video_packet(s, pkt, type, sub_type, size,
> palette, palette_size);
formatting is a little strange, but patch looks ok.
-Justin
_______________________________________________
libav-devel mailing list
[email protected]
https://lists.libav.org/mailman/listinfo/libav-devel